- Photograph: Martin Gregus/Wildlife Photographer of the Year Martin Gregus spent three weeks on his boat using various techniques to photograph polar bears around Hudson Bay, Canada. Coming ashore in summer, they live mainly off their fat reserves and, with less pressure to find food, become much more sociable.

- Wildlife Photographer of the Year Exhibition in Bristol. See 100 powerful images of our wild planet and the impact we have on it at the M Shed in Bristol. The exhibition runs from the 27th November 2021 to the 5th June 2022. It’s ticketed, with set dates and time slots available. Tickets are £7 per adult, £5 for concessions and under 16s ...
